logo

DDOS攻击防护全攻略:构建企业级安全防线

作者:暴富20212025.09.12 10:23浏览量:0

简介:本文全面解析DDOS攻击的防护策略,从技术原理到实战方案,涵盖流量清洗、云防护、负载均衡等核心手段,为企业提供可落地的安全防护指南。

DDOS攻击的防护:构建企业级安全防线的完整指南

在数字化浪潮中,企业网络服务的稳定性直接关系到业务连续性。分布式拒绝服务攻击(DDOS)作为最常见的网络威胁之一,其通过海量虚假请求耗尽目标资源,导致服务中断。本文将从技术原理、防护架构、实战策略三个维度,系统阐述DDOS攻击的防护方法,帮助企业构建多层次安全防线。

一、DDOS攻击的技术本质与威胁模型

1.1 攻击原理剖析

DDOS攻击的核心在于”分布式”与”拒绝服务”。攻击者通过控制僵尸网络(Botnet)向目标服务器发送海量请求,消耗其带宽、计算资源或数据库连接池。典型攻击类型包括:

  • 流量型攻击:UDP Flood、ICMP Flood等,直接淹没网络带宽
  • 连接型攻击:SYN Flood、ACK Flood等,耗尽服务器连接资源
  • 应用层攻击:HTTP Flood、CC攻击,针对Web应用逻辑进行消耗

1.2 现代攻击趋势

2023年全球DDOS攻击报告显示,攻击规模持续突破TB级,攻击持续时间延长至数小时。攻击手段呈现三大特征:

  • 多向量组合:混合流量型与应用层攻击,增加防御难度
  • AI驱动:利用机器学习自动调整攻击模式,规避传统检测
  • 云化攻击源:通过云服务器发起攻击,隐藏真实来源

二、企业级DDOS防护架构设计

2.1 基础设施层防护

2.1.1 流量清洗中心
部署专业抗DDOS设备(如华为Anti-DDoS8000系列),实现:

  • 实时流量监测:采样率≥1:1000,支持40Gbps线速检测
  • 智能清洗算法:基于行为分析识别异常流量,误报率<0.1%
  • 动态阈值调整:根据历史流量基线自动调整防护策略

代码示例:流量清洗规则配置(伪代码)

  1. def traffic_scrubbing(packet):
  2. if packet.source_ip in blacklist:
  3. drop_packet()
  4. elif packet.protocol == 'UDP' and packet.payload_size > 1500:
  5. rate_limit(packet, 1000pps) # 限制UDP大包速率
  6. elif is_syn_flood(packet):
  7. syn_proxy(packet) # 启用SYN代理
  8. else:
  9. forward_packet()

2.1.2 云防护服务集成
选择具备以下能力的云服务商:

  • 全球节点覆盖:≥50个清洗中心,单点防护能力≥1Tbps
  • 弹性扩容:支持分钟级资源调度,应对突发攻击
  • 智能路由:通过BGP任何播自动切换清洁流量路径

2.2 应用层防护深化

2.2.1 Web应用防火墙WAF
部署规则引擎需包含:

  • 签名库:覆盖OWASP Top 10漏洞防护
  • 行为分析:检测异常访问模式(如秒级百次登录)
  • 速率限制:针对API接口设置QPS阈值

2.2.2 CDN加速防护
通过CDN节点分散攻击流量:

  • 节点缓存:静态资源缓存率≥90%,减少源站压力
  • 回源限制:设置单个IP回源速率上限(如100请求/秒)
  • 智能调度:攻击时自动切换至备用源站

三、实战防护策略与最佳实践

3.1 攻击应急响应流程

3.1.1 检测阶段

  • 实时监控:设置带宽使用率≥80%触发告警
  • 攻击特征识别:通过NetFlow数据分析异常流量模式
  • 威胁情报对接:集成CISCO Talos等情报源

3.1.2 缓解阶段

  • 自动触发:当攻击流量超过阈值时,自动启用清洗策略
  • 手动干预:安全团队确认攻击类型后,调整防护参数
  • 业务连续性保障:优先保证核心业务可用性

3.1.3 溯源分析

  • 日志留存:保存≥90天原始流量日志
  • 攻击路径还原:通过五元组分析确定攻击源
  • 证据固定:生成符合司法要求的取证报告

3.2 长期防护体系构建

3.2.1 容量规划

  • 带宽冗余:日常带宽需求×3倍作为防护基准
  • 计算资源:预留20% CPU/内存用于突发流量处理
  • 数据库优化:连接池大小设置为峰值QPS的1.5倍

3.2.2 演练机制

  • 季度攻防演练:模拟TB级攻击场景
  • 红蓝对抗:组建专业攻击团队测试防护体系
  • 漏洞修复:演练后48小时内完成漏洞修复

3.2.3 人员能力建设

  • 认证培训:要求安全团队持有CISSP、CISP等证书
  • 应急演练:每季度开展DDOS攻击处置演练
  • 知识库建设:积累典型攻击案例与处置方案

四、新兴技术防护方向

4.1 AI防御应用

  • 深度学习检测:通过LSTM模型预测攻击流量模式
  • 强化学习策略:自动调整防护参数以优化防御效果
  • 图像识别技术:将网络流量转化为图像进行异常检测

4.2 区块链防护探索

  • 分布式验证:通过区块链节点验证请求合法性
  • 去中心化架构:避免单点故障导致的服务中断
  • 智能合约防护:自动执行流量清洗规则

4.3 量子加密前景

  • 量子密钥分发:保障防护系统通信安全
  • 后量子密码算法:抵御量子计算破解威胁
  • 量子随机数生成:提升防护策略不可预测性

五、企业防护方案选型建议

5.1 防护能力评估

  • 清洗能力:确保≥1.5倍企业峰值流量防护
  • 协议支持:覆盖HTTP/HTTPS、DNS、UDP等全协议
  • 全球覆盖:在主要业务区域部署清洗节点

5.2 服务模式选择

  • 云清洗服务:适合中小型企业,成本低、部署快
  • 本地设备+云混合:适合大型企业,兼顾性能与弹性
  • 托管式安全服务:适合无专业安全团队的企业

5.3 成本效益分析

  • 显性成本:设备采购/云服务费用
  • 隐性成本:业务中断损失、品牌损害
  • ROI计算:防护投入应≤预期损失的30%

结语

DDOS攻击的防护是一项系统工程,需要从基础设施、应用架构、人员能力等多个维度构建防御体系。企业应根据自身业务特点,选择适合的防护方案,并保持技术更新与演练常态化。在数字化时代,安全防护能力已成为企业核心竞争力的重要组成部分,唯有构建主动防御体系,方能在网络攻击中立于不败之地。

(全文约3200字)

相关文章推荐

发表评论